Description
An episode of the television documentary series Epitaph which used gravestones to reenact stories from New Zealand history. 'Salaman's Tomb' tells the story of New Plymouth herbalist Mohammed Salaman (c1885-1941). Directed by Kim Gunter and researched by Trevor Conn, it was filmed partially in the Taranaki Museum and includes interviews with museum archivist Mary Donald and local historian Dr Alan Hayton as well as views inside Salaman's tomb at Te Henui Cemetery.
